Technical Field
The invention relates to the technical field of building environment protection, in particular to a ground dust removal device for a building site.
Background
The building construction is a production activity which is carried out by people to build various building products in a certain space and time according to a specific design blueprint by utilizing various building materials and mechanical equipment. In the process of building construction, because mechanical equipment is more, stirring, vibration and the like of various equipment are accompanied, a large amount of dust is contained in air on site, and if the dust is not removed in time, the dust is greatly harmful to the health of constructors, so a dust removal device is often used in the building construction.
In chinese utility model patent document No. CN211384271U, a dust removing device for a construction site is disclosed, which can be moved to the construction site by moving a lifting mechanism and adjusted to a suitable height; the dust collection mechanism can be rotated through the rotating mechanism, so that the dust collection mechanism can comprehensively absorb dust, and the dust collection range is wide; the filter mechanism can block the sucked dust, so that the dust stays in the dust removal box body, and the gas is purified by the air purifier and then is discharged through the exhaust pipeline; the dust can be washed into the fourth filter screen through the cleaning mechanism for collection, and the cleaned water can also return to the water tank for reuse. However, the device can only treat dust in the air, cannot absorb dust on the ground, and can only clean the dust in the air in a form of dust collection and purification, and the dust removal capacity is limited, so that the device is to be further improved.

The invention has the following advantages: according to the invention, the front dust hood and the bottom dust barrel are arranged to absorb dust in the air and dust on the ground and filter the dust through the filter box, and the rotary spraying device is arranged to mix and spray water and air to form a fog gun to settle the dust in the air, so that the dust remover has multiple dust removing effects and has a good dust removing effect on a building site.

In the implementation process of the invention, the water pump 26 and the air pump 28 are started, air and dust in the ground are mixed with air, the air is absorbed into the filter box 24, filtered by filter cloth and then discharged into the air delivery pipe 29, water in the water tank 25 enters the rotating pipe 16 from the water delivery pipe 27 and then is sprayed out from the water spray holes 20, air in the air delivery pipe 29 enters the outer rotating ball 8 and is sprayed out from the air spray holes 21, strong wind pressure is formed, the water sprayed out of the water spray holes 20 is driven to be sprayed out, long-distance water mist spraying is realized, and dust falling is carried out on the air. The atomizing nozzle can be arranged in the water spray hole 20, the atomizing effect is improved, the combination rate of water drops and dust in the air is improved, and water resources are saved.
